123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191 |
- # Schema for the views filter plugins.
- views.filter.*:
- type: views_filter
- label: 'Default filter'
- views.filter.boolean:
- type: views_filter
- label: 'Boolean'
- views_filter_boolean_string:
- type: views_filter
- label: 'Boolean string'
- views.filter.broken:
- type: views_filter
- label: 'Broken'
- views.filter.bundle:
- type: views.filter.in_operator
- label: 'Bundle'
- views.filter.combine:
- type: views.filter.string
- label: 'Combine'
- mapping:
- fields:
- type: sequence
- label: 'Fields'
- sequence:
- type: string
- label: 'Field'
- views.filter_value.groupby_numeric:
- type: views.filter_value.numeric
- label: 'Group by numeric'
- views.filter.in_operator:
- type: views_filter
- label: 'IN operator'
- mapping:
- operator:
- type: string
- label: 'Operator'
- value:
- type: sequence
- label: 'Values'
- sequence:
- type: string
- label: 'Value'
- expose:
- type: mapping
- label: 'Expose'
- mapping:
- reduce:
- type: boolean
- label: 'Reduce'
- group_info:
- mapping:
- group_items:
- sequence:
- type: views.filter.group_item.in_operator
- label: 'Group item'
- views.filter.string:
- type: views_filter
- label: 'String'
- mapping:
- expose:
- type: mapping
- label: 'Exposed'
- mapping:
- required:
- type: boolean
- label: 'Required'
- placeholder:
- type: string
- label: 'Placeholder'
- value:
- type: string
- label: 'Value'
- views.filter.numeric:
- type: views_filter
- label: 'Numeric'
- mapping:
- expose:
- type: mapping
- label: 'Exposed'
- mapping:
- min_placeholder:
- type: string
- label: 'Min placeholder'
- max_placeholder:
- type: string
- label: 'Max placeholder'
- placeholder:
- type: string
- label: 'Placeholder'
- views.filter_value.numeric:
- type: mapping
- label: 'Numeric'
- mapping:
- min:
- type: string
- label: 'Min'
- max:
- type: string
- label: 'And max'
- value:
- type: string
- label: 'Value'
- views.filter_value.*:
- type: string
- label: 'Filter value'
- views.filter_value.equality:
- type: string
- label: 'Equality'
- views.filter.many_to_one:
- type: views.filter.in_operator
- label: 'Many to one'
- mapping:
- reduce_duplicates:
- type: boolean
- label: 'Reduce duplicate'
- views.filter.standard:
- type: views_filter
- label: 'Standard'
- # Schema for the views group items.
- views.filter.group_item.*:
- type: views_filter_group_item
- label: 'Group item'
- views.filter.group_item.boolean:
- type: views_filter_group_item
- mapping:
- value:
- type: views.filter_value.string
- views.filter.group_item.in_operator:
- type: views_filter_group_item
- mapping:
- value:
- type: views.filter_value.in_operator
- # Schema for the views filter value.
- views.filter_value.string:
- type: string
- views.filter_value.boolean:
- type: string
- views.filter_value.combine:
- type: string
- views.filter.language:
- type: views.filter.in_operator
- label: 'Language'
- views.filter.latest_revision:
- type: views_filter
- label: 'Latest revision'
- views.filter_value.date:
- type: views.filter_value.numeric
- label: 'Date'
- mapping:
- type:
- type: string
- label: 'Type'
- views.filter.date:
- type: views.filter.numeric
- label: 'Date'
- mapping:
- type:
- type: string
- label: 'Type'
- views.filter_value.in_operator:
- type: sequence
- label: 'Values'
- sequence:
- type: string
- label: 'Value'
|